Campton Hills is a village located in Kane County, Illinois, situated approximately 40 miles west of Chicago. Incorporated in 2007, this relatively young municipality maintains a distinct rural character while being part of the Chicago metropolitan area.
The area is known for its natural landscapes, including prairies and woodlands, and is home to the Garfield Farm Museum, a historically preserved 1840s farmstead and inn that offers insights into 19th-century agricultural life in Illinois. The village emphasizes preservation of its rural heritage while managing controlled development, making it a unique cultural destination that bridges historical farming traditions with contemporary suburban life.
